Tyrese Haliburton. 2023 NBA All-Star. 2021 NBA All-Rookie First Team. Master of the Pinoy Step.
The Pinoy Step is a move intended the throw off the defender’s timing by incorporating a shot fake or lob fake as the offensive player strides to the basket after picking up their dribble.
As you can see in these clips, Haliburton has mastered the art of deception and distorts the defender’s timing so he can get his shot off or generate easy looks for his teammates. Haliburton weaponizes the threat of his passing about as well as anyone in the league.
Despite only playing 56 games this past season, Tyrese finished fourth overall in total assists in 22/23 behind only Trae Young (741 assists in 73 games), Nikola Jokic (678 assists in 69 games), and James Harden (618 assists in 56 games). His ability to keep you guessing about whether he is looking to pass or shoot grants him the ability to make decisions based on how the defense plays him and this past season, that led to a career-best 10.4 assists AND 20.7 points per game on 49.0/40.0/87.1 shooting splits.
